Meanings

  1. 1
    noun

    Travelling cheaply with only the things you can carry in a backpack.

    After finishing university, she went backpacking around Southeast Asia for six months.

  2. 2
    noun

    Hiking and camping in the wilderness while carrying your gear in a backpack.

    We spent the weekend backpacking through the national park.

  3. 3
    verb

    Present participle of backpack: to travel or hike carrying your things in a backpack.

    They are backpacking across Europe this summer.
